package org.orbisgis.view.toc.actions.cui;
import org.h2gis.utilities.GeometryTypeCodes;
/**
* A simple representation of geometry types. We don't have as much types here
* as in {@link org.h2gis.utilities.GeometryTypeCodes}, and that's on purpose. Indeed, values defined here are
* intended to be used in GUI, consider in that most of the times, we will
* process multi-points and points the same way, for instance.
* @author Alexis Guéganno
* @author Nicolas Fortin
*/
public class SimpleGeometryType {
private SimpleGeometryType(){};
public static final int POINT = 1;
public static final int LINE = 2;
public static final int POLYGON = 4;
public static final int ALL = POINT | LINE | POLYGON;
/**
* Gets the simple representation of {@code type}.
*
* @param type One of {@link org.h2gis.utilities.GeometryTypeCodes}
* @return One of the constants defined in this class
* @throws IllegalArgumentException If {@code type} is not a geometry
* type.
*
*/
public static int getSimpleType(int type){
switch(type){
case GeometryTypeCodes.POINT:
case GeometryTypeCodes.POINTZ:
case GeometryTypeCodes.POINTZM:
case GeometryTypeCodes.MULTIPOINT:
case GeometryTypeCodes.MULTIPOINTZ:
case GeometryTypeCodes.MULTIPOINTM:
return POINT;
case GeometryTypeCodes.LINESTRING:
case GeometryTypeCodes.LINESTRINGZ:
case GeometryTypeCodes.LINESTRINGZM:
case GeometryTypeCodes.MULTILINESTRING:
case GeometryTypeCodes.MULTILINESTRINGZ:
case GeometryTypeCodes.MULTILINESTRINGM:
return LINE;
case GeometryTypeCodes.POLYGON:
case GeometryTypeCodes.POLYGONM:
case GeometryTypeCodes.POLYGONZ:
case GeometryTypeCodes.MULTIPOLYGON:
case GeometryTypeCodes.MULTIPOLYGONZ:
case GeometryTypeCodes.MULTIPOLYGONM:
return POLYGON;
default:
return ALL;
}
}
}
